Ingredients You’ll Need

These ingredients keep the recipe wonderfully straightforward while playing crucial roles in building that perfect balance of flavor and texture you crave. Each item is easy to find and works harmoniously to elevate the dish from ordinary to unforgettable.

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ts: A lean protein that’s juicy and tender when cooked just right.
  • 1 cup sour cream: Adds creamy richness and a slight tang that defines the dish’s character.
  • 1 packet (about 1 oz) dry onion soup mix: Brings in savory onion flavor and a blend of herbs that deepen the taste.
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il: Perfect for searing the chicken to a golden crust without overpowering other flavors.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: Enhances the natural flavors and balances seasoning.
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(optional, for garnish): Infuses a pop of color and fresh, herbal brightness at the end.

How to Make Sour Cream and Onion Chicken Recipe

Step 1: Preheat and Prep the Chicken

Start by heating your oven to 375°F (190°C) to get it ready for baking. While the oven warms up, season the chicken breasts lightly with salt and pepper — this simple step ensures every bite has a well-rounded flavor base.

Step 2: Sear the Chicken

Heat the ol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Searing the chicken breasts for 2 to 3 minutes on each side locks in juices and creates a gorgeous golden-brown crust that adds texture and a subtle caramelized flavor to the dish.

Step 3: Mix the Creamy Onion Sauce

In a separate bowl, combine the cup of sour cream with the dry onion soup mix. Stir it thoroughly until the mixture is smooth and the soup mix is fully incorporated — this creamy blend is the heart of the Sour Cream and Onion Chicken Recipe.

Step 4: Assemble and Bake

Place the seared chicken breasts into a baking dish and evenly spread the sour cream and onion mixture on top of each piece. Bake uncovered for 25 to 30 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the sauce has become bubbly and slightly golden at the edges.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Leftover Sour Cream and Onion Chicken Recipe keeps well in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. This makes it perfect for meal prep or speedy lunches during a busy week.

Freezing

To freeze, place the chicken and sauce in a freezer-safe container and store for up to 2 months. When ready to enjoy, simply thaw overnight in the fridge for best results.

Reheating

Reheat leftovers gently in the oven or microwave until warmed through. Avoid high heat to prevent the sour cream sauce from separating, ensuring the dish stays creamy and delicious.

FAQs

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ts?

Absolutely! Chicken thighs work beautifully with this recipe. They’re naturally juicier and can add even more flavor, but cook times may vary slightly depending on thickness.

Is there a substitute for dry onion soup mix?

If you don’t have onion soup mix on hand, you can create a blend using dried onions, garlic powder, salt, pepper, and a touch of herbs like thyme or parsley for similar results.

Can I make this dish dairy-free?

For a dairy-free alternative, try using a coconut milk-based sour cream substitute, but keep in mind the flavor will be a bit different and less tangy.

What’s the best way to ensure the chicken stays tender?

Searing the chicken first and then baking it uncovered helps lock in juices and cook it evenly. Also, avoid overbaking by checking internal temperature or cutting into one piece to see if it’s fully cooked.

Can I prepare this recipe in a slow cooker?

Yes! Brown the chicken on the stove, then transfer everything to a slow cooker and cook on low for about 3-4 hours. Just stir in the sour cream mixture 30 minutes before serving to avoid curdling.

Sour Cream and Onion Chicken Recipe

5 Stars 4 Stars 3 Stars 2 Stars 1 Star 4.2 from 24 reviews
  • Author: admin
  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Category: Dinner
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American

Description

This Sour Cream and Onion Chicken recipe features tender, seared chicken breasts baked with a creamy and flavorful sour cream and dry onion soup mix sauce. It combines simple ingredients for a comforting, savory dinner that’s easy to prepare and perfect for weeknight meals.


Ingredients

Scale

Chicken

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il

Sauce

  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 1 packet (about 1 oz) dry onion soup mix

Garnish

  • Fresh parsley, chopped (optional)


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) to prepare for baking the chicken.
  2. Season Chicken: Lightly season the chicken breasts on both sides with salt and pepper according to your taste preference.
  3. Sear Chicken: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, sear the chicken breasts for 2-3 minutes on each side until they develop a golden brown crust.
  4. Prepare Sauce: In a medium bowl, combine 1 cup of sour cream with one packet of dry onion soup mix. Stir until the mixture is smooth and well blended.
  5. Assemble for Baking: Place the seared chicken breasts in a baking dish. Evenly spread the sour cream and onion mixture over the top of each chicken breast.
  6. Bake: Bake the chicken uncovered in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es. Bake until the chicken is thoroughly cooked and the sauce is bubbly.
  7. Garnish and Serve: Optionally garnish with freshly chopped parsley before serving to add a pop of color and freshness.

Notes

  • Ensure the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) to ensure it is fully cooked and safe to eat.
  • You can substitute Greek yogurt for sour cream for a lighter sauce.
  • For added flavor, consider adding minced garlic to the sour cream mixture.
  • Serve with steamed vegetables, rice, or mashed potatoes for a complete meal.
  • The dry onion soup mix adds a significant amount of sodium; adjust salt accordingly.
